SpareBank 1 Østlandet provides various financial products and services to individuals, businesses, the public sector, clubs, and societies. The company operates through Retail, Corporate, and Organisation Market and Capital Market segments. The Retail segment provides financial services comprising of savings, money transfer, insurance, accident prevention, financing, money transfer, capital, and investment management services. The Corporate segment offers interest rate, currency hedging, and investment related services, as well as insurance services for property. The Organisation Market and Capital Market segment provides risk based advisory solutions to high-net-worth individuals and corporates, as well as engages in foreign currency services. SpareBank 1 Østlandet was founded in 1845 and is headquartered in Hamar, Norway. SpareBank 1 Østlandet operates as a subsidiary of Sparebankstiftelsen Hedmark.

Caisse Régionale de Crédit Agricole Mutuel Alpes Provence Société coopérative provides banking products and services in France. The company offers bank accounts; cards; e-documents; savings products; pension and employee savings products; real estate and consumer credit loans; cash management, business creation finance, medium term credit, and leasing services. It also provides life, health, employee, professional vehicle, activity, car and two-wheeler, personal, home, leisure and daily, borrowers, and professional premises insurance products. In addition, the company offers agriculture banking products and services. The company serves individuals, associations, professionals, businesses, farmers, and communities. Caisse Régionale de Crédit Agricole Mutuel Alpes Provence Société cooperative was founded in 1885 and is based in Aix-en-Provence, France. Caisse Régionale de Crédit Agricole Mutuel Alpes Provence Société coopérative operates as a subsidiary of Crédit Agricole S.A.

Caisse régionale de Crédit Agricole Mutuel d'Ille-et-Vilaine Société coopérative provides banking services in France. It offers bank accounts and related services; bank cards; saving solutions; real estate investment solutions; insurance products, such as car and two-wheeler, personal, health and welfare, home, and borrower insurance, as well as life insurance products; real estate loans; and consumer credit comprising personal, auto, green vehicle, work, boating, student, and apprentice loans, as well as renewable credit. The company was founded in 1900 and is based in Saint-Jacques-de-la-Lande, France. Caisse régionale de Crédit Agricole Mutuel d'Ille-et-Vilaine Société coopérative operates as a subsidiary of Crédit Agricole S.A.

Eurazeo SE is a private equity and venture capital firm specializing in growth capital, acquisitions, leveraged buyouts, and buy-ins of a private company, and investments in mid-market and listed public companies. The company invest in equity in the small-mid and Mid-large buyout segments. The firm seeks to invest in medium-sized or large companies, SMEs, high growth companies, and real estate management and investment activities. It does not have any restrictions regarding the sectors in which it invests but prefers to invest in smart cities, services, leisure and mobility, real estate, fintech, investment activities, distribution, industry, luxury, consumer goods, business services, consumer and retail brands, and health sectors. The firm seeks to invest in consumer brands with a focus on beauty, personal care, household care, juvenile products, apparel, wellness, accessories, home, jewelry, leisure, health, fitness, beverage, and food companies based in United States and Europe. It typically invests in companies with a differentiated concept and global growth potential. The firm identifies companies upstream, carefully selecting them primarily from sectors driven by digital transformation and focusing on changes in lifestyle and consumption (mobility, online buying, collaboration models, etc. The firm invests in large properties in need of restructuring; residential, commercial, and office development projects; and companies with real estate assets in Western Europe. It primarily invests in United States, France, Italy, North America and other European countries. It seeks to invest between €50 million ($54.35 million) to €250 million ($271.77 million) in small mid buyout business. It seeks to invest between €25 million ($27.18 million) to €100 million ($108.71 million) in growth business. It seeks to invest between €10 million ($10.82 million) and €40 million ($43.82 million) in the fields of healthcare research. It seeks to invests between $1.17 million to $600 million with sales value is between $11.28 million to $211.73 million and enterprise value is between $21.22 million to $7108.9 million. The firm typically invests in companies with enterprise values of less than €150/200 million ($163.74 million/$218.30 million). It limits each investment to less than 10 percent to 15 percent of its net asset value. The firm prefers to make investments with transactions above $100 million as co-investments. It prefers to acquire majority stakes in its portfolio companies along with minority stakes. The firm may invest in public companies either taking the public company to private, and then doing a leveraged buyout or in the form of private investment in public equity (PIPE). The firm invests for a period of five to seven years. It exits its investment by sale to a manufacturer, sale to a financial investor, or through an IPO. Eurazeo SE was founded in 1969 and is based in Paris, France with additional offices in North America, Asia, Europe and South America.
